What Is Direct Insurance and How Does It Work?

Direct insurance offers an option beyond traditional insurance models, resolving some of the issues consumers face. In this model, insurance providers sell policies directly to consumers without intermediaries such as agents or brokers. This streamlined approach often results in lower premiums, as it eliminates commissions and other fees linked to third-party sales.

Customers usually interact with direct insurance through online platforms or call centers, allowing for fast and easy access to policy details and quotes. The acquisition process is generally straightforward, with consumers capable of compare various coverage options and customize policies to satisfy their unique requirements.

The processing of claims in direct insurance tends to be more streamlined, as customers generally communicate directly with the insurer. This can lead to quicker settlement periods and enhanced client contentment. Overall, direct insurance simplifies the insurance process, making it more convenient and economical for consumers.

Evaluating Direct Insurance against Traditional Insurance Models

Although conventional insurance frameworks depend on intermediaries to facilitate the sale of policies, direct insurance provides a different alternative that eliminates these middlemen. This model permits consumers to connect directly with insurance companies, usually via phone services or online platforms. One major difference lies in pricing; without agent commissions, direct insurance typically offers more competitive rates.

Furthermore, the claims process can be more streamlined in direct insurance, as policyholders communicate directly with the insurer without third-party intervention. However, traditional insurance frequently offers customized service and expert guidance through agents, which some consumers prefer.

In addition, traditional models may present a more extensive range of policy options and bundling opportunities, which can accommodate complex insurance needs. In the end, the choice between direct and traditional insurance models depends on individual preferences for cost, convenience, and the level of personalized service preferred.

Top-Tier Billing Methods

What strategies can policyholders use to effectively handle their premium payments for direct insurance coverage? Understanding the available payment options is vital. The majority of insurance companies provide flexible options, enabling policyholders to select from monthly, quarterly, semi-annual, or annual payment plans. While monthly payments might simplify budgeting, they can lead to increased total expenses due to additional administrative fees. On the other hand, paying annually generally lowers total premiums. Furthermore, some insurers extend discounts for choosing automatic payments or bundling multiple policies. It's essential that individuals to assess their financial situation and pick a plan that aligns with their budget and payment habits. Regularly evaluating premium payment options can contribute to improved fiscal oversight and potential savings, ensuring that policyholders maintain adequate coverage without excessive monetary burden.

Claims Process Explained

Navigating the claims process for direct insurance policies requires a firm grasp of the needed steps and documentation. Policyholders should begin by swiftly notifying their insurance provider about the incident, ensuring they follow any specific reporting guidelines. Next, they must collect relevant documentation, such as photographs, police reports, and receipts, to verify their claims. Submitting a detailed claim form is critical, as it details the specifics of the incident and the requested compensation. After submission, insurers typically carry out a review and may request additional information. Communication is vital during this phase; maintaining contact can speed up the process. Finally, once approved, the insurer issues payment, finalizing the claims process. Understanding these steps can greatly enhance the claimant's experience.
